For over twenty years, Old Tyme Basketball has been organized as part of Old Tyme Activities area of the festival with over 300 participants every year. It begins with a brief history of the invention of the game, then children of all ages play the game based on the original 13 rules of basketball written by Dr. James Naismith.  The game is played on a court lined with hay bales, including peach basket goals and a handmade leather ball.

  • It is a pass or shoot game, once you have the ball, you pass to a player or shoot
  • No dribbling
  • Baskets are made from peach baskets
  • A broom handle is needed to get the basketball out of the basket
  • No out of bounds

The Kleinburg Binder Twine Festival is a celebration of pioneer life in rural Ontario and is one of Ontario’s largest outdoor community festivals.  Rich in tradition, the festival is filled with good old-fashioned food, musical entertainment and Old Tyme Activities for the whole family.  Each year, the festival areas between 25,000 and 30,000 people during its single day of operation.
